Understanding Down Syndrome
To truly understand the Rhule family's journey, it's helpful to grasp the basics of Down syndrome. Down syndrome is a genetic disorder caused when abnormal cell division results in an extra full or partial copy of chromosome 21. This additional genetic material alters the course of development and causes the characteristics associated with Down syndrome. Common physical traits include a flattened facial profile, upward slanting eyes, small ears, and a protruding tongue. Individuals with Down syndrome often have varying degrees of intellectual disability, ranging from mild to moderate. However, it's important to remember that each person with Down syndrome is an individual with their own unique abilities and personality. Medical advances have significantly improved the life expectancy and quality of life for individuals with Down syndrome. Many people with Down syndrome now live well into their 60s and beyond. Early intervention programs, including speech therapy, occupational therapy, and physical therapy, play a crucial role in helping children with Down syndrome reach their full potential. These therapies can improve motor skills, language development, and cognitive abilities. Education is also key. With appropriate support and resources, children with Down syndrome can attend mainstream schools and participate in a wide range of activities.
